java 舆情监控
# Java舆情监控
## 1. 引言
随着社交媒体的快速发展和普及,人们的信息传播方式发生了巨大改变。如今,大多数人使用社交媒体平台来表达意见、分享信息和参与讨论。对于企业和组织而言,了解和分析公众对其产品、品牌和相关话题的看法变得至关重要。这就引出了舆情监控的概念。
## 2. 什么是舆情监控
舆情监控是指对公众舆论进行监测、收集和分析的过程。通过舆情监控,企业和组织可以了解公众对其产品、品牌以及与其相关的话题的态度和看法。这样的信息可以帮助企业制定有效的公关和品牌传播策略。
## 3. Java舆情监控的实现
为了实现舆情监控,我们可以利用Java编程语言的一些特性和库。下面是几个关键步骤:
### 3.1 数据收集
使用Java编写网络爬虫程序,定期扫描社交媒体平台和其他相关网站,抓取公众的评论、动态和发布的内容。这些数据将作为监控的基础。
### 3.2 数据清理和存储
获取到的数据可能存在噪音和冗余信息,需要进行清理和整理。Java提供了丰富的文本处理和数据清洗的库,可以帮助我们对数据进行预处理。清理后的数据可以存储在数据库或者文件系统中,以备后续分析使用。
### 3.3 情感分析
利用Java的自然语言处理库,对收集到的数据进行情感分析。情感分析是指对文本中表达的情绪和态度进行分类和评估的过程。通过情感分析,我们可以了解公众对特定话题的积极、消极或中性的评价。
### 3.4 数据可视化和报告
利用Java图表库,将分析结果以图表的形式展示出来。这样的可视化报告可以直观地展示公众舆论的情况,有助于企业和组织做出相应的决策。
## 4. Java舆情监控的优势
使用Java进行舆情监控有以下几个优势:
### 4.1 稳定性和可靠性
Java是一种稳定和可靠的编程语言,适合构建长期运行的监控系统。它具有优秀的异常处理机制,可以有效地处理各种异常情况。
### 4.2 多平台支持
Java可以在不同的平台上运行,包括Windows、Linux和Mac等。这意味着我们可以轻松地将舆情监控系统部署在不同的平台上。
### 4.3 丰富的库和工具
Java拥有庞大的库和工具生态系统,可以帮助我们快速开发和部署舆情监控系统。无论是数据收集、情感分析还是数据可视化,Java都提供了很多优秀的库和工具供我们选择使用。
## 5. 结论
通过Java舆情监控,企业和组织可以及时了解公众对其产品、品牌和相关话题的看法和态度。这样的信息可以为企业制定有效的公关和品牌传播策略提供重要参考。利用Java语言的特性和库,我们可以方便地实现舆情监控系统,并获得数据分析和可视化的结果。